China Urges U.S. to Halt Mixed Signals Over Taiwan Independence 🇨🇳🇺🇸

In a move that highlights simmering tensions in East Asia, China has called on the United States to stop sending what it describes as \\"wrong signals\\" to Taiwan independence forces. The appeal was made on Monday by Mao Ning, spokesperson for the Chinese Foreign Ministry.

\\"If the U.S. truly cares about peace and stability in the Taiwan Strait 🌊 and the prosperity of the region, it should adhere to the one-China principle and the three joint communiques between China and the U.S.,\\" Mao stated during a regular press briefing.

Military Drills Signal China's Stance 🛡️

Amid these diplomatic tensions, the Eastern Theater Command of the People's Liberation Army (PLA) launched \\"Joint Sword-2024B\\" drills. These exercises are taking place in the Taiwan Strait and surrounding areas, involving coordinated operations by the army, navy, air force, and rocket force.

The PLA described the drills as a \\"powerful deterrent\\" against separatist activities, emphasizing their role in safeguarding national sovereignty and unity.

Calls for the U.S. to Reconsider 🤝

Mao Ning responded to comments from the U.S. State Department regarding the PLA's activities, urging the U.S. to honor its commitment of not supporting Taiwan independence. She called on the U.S. to cease arms sales to Taiwan and avoid sending \\"erroneous signals\\" to separatist forces.

\\"Taiwan independence and cross-Strait peace are as irreconcilable as fire and water,\\" Mao remarked, highlighting that provocations from separatist groups would inevitably be met with countermeasures.

Regional Peace at Stake 🌏

China asserts that it remains committed to regional peace and stability, a stance it believes is evident to neighboring countries. Mao reiterated that Taiwan is part of China and that the Taiwan question is a domestic affair that does not tolerate foreign interference.
